The PBR (Professional Bull Riders) Pendleton Whiskey Velocity Tour will return to Albany for the first time since 2017, when top bull riders and their bovine dance partners storm into MVP Arena Dec 12-13.
Over the course of the two-day event, 35 top riders will appear in the two initial rounds, taking on some of the sport's toughest bulls. After two rounds, the top 10 riders with the highest aggregate scores ride for a chance at the event title. The riders will battle it out for the crucial Velocity Global points, which contribute to the Velocity Global Standings and determine new riders added to the elite Unleash The Beast tour throughout the season. The Top 3 Velocity Global riders who have not already qualified for PBR World Finals are also invited to the marquee event in bull riding in May 2026.
